From 05f1bdbe1ad59cc240d7e9f5b0ac8fef0abcb68e Mon Sep 17 00:00:00 2001 From: Chris Kruining Date: Mon, 8 Sep 2025 13:10:02 +0200 Subject: [PATCH] kaas --- .forgejo/workflows/build.yml | 21 +++++++++------------ 1 file changed, 9 insertions(+), 12 deletions(-) diff --git a/.forgejo/workflows/build.yml b/.forgejo/workflows/build.yml index 80b9073..9bc0f9e 100644 --- a/.forgejo/workflows/build.yml +++ b/.forgejo/workflows/build.yml @@ -17,25 +17,17 @@ jobs: name: Build and push images runs-on: default steps: - - name: Install nodejs - run: nix-env -iA nixpkgs.nodejs - - - uses: actions/checkout@v4 - - - name: Prepare podman + - name: Install dependencies run: | # configure container policy to accept insecure registry - nix-env -iA nixpkgs.podman nixpkgs.kvmtool + nix-env -iA nixpkgs.nodejs nixpkgs.podman nixpkgs.kvmtool nixpkgs.curl nixpkgs.jq # configure container policy to accept insecure registry mkdir -p ~/.config/containers echo '{ "default": [ {"type":"insecureAcceptAnything"} ] }' > ~/.config/containers/policy.json - - name: Create image - run: | - nix-build src/default.nix - podman load < result - + - uses: actions/checkout@v4 + - name: Log into registry run: | podman login \ @@ -52,6 +44,11 @@ jobs: echo "~/.config/containers/auth.json" [ -f ~/.config/containers/auth.json ] && cat ~/.config/containers/auth.json || echo "file doesn't exist" + - name: Create image + run: | + nix-build src/default.nix + podman load < result + - name: Push image run: >- podman push